Dead by daylight win64 shipping exe ошибка 0xc000007b

Обновлено: 03.07.2024

Добрый день. Поставил не столь уж давно The Witcher 3 - Wild Hunt при попытке запустить который выползало "Ошибка при запуске приложения - (0xc0000007b)". Пробовал поставить разные версии игры + патчи, ошибка остается.

1) Обновил драйверы на видеокарту (NVIDIA GeForce GT 540M)

2) Обновил DirectX (конечно же взяв его отсюда)

3) Обновил Net Framework и Microsoft Visual C++ Redistributable (тоже отсюда)

4) П роверял на наличие ошибок в файлах операционной системы (sfc /scannow )

Причины появления ошибки 0xc000007b

0xc000007b

Еще одной возможной причиной могут стать повреждения системных файлов, которые непосредственно участвую в работе или запуске приложения. Также не стоит забывать о некорректно работающих драйверах для вашей видеокарты, что тоже может вызывать появление ошибки 0xc000007b.

Заключение

Список причин и решений помогает в тех или иных случаях, и содержит информацию о природе ошибок. Содержащиеся инструкции используются для устранения неисправностей, когда появляется ошибка 0xc000007b при запуске игры или программы.

Если у Вас остались вопросы, можете задавать их в форме комментариев чуть ниже

очень часто вылазиет ошибка 0xc000007b , во многих играх и приложениях , раньше помогало смена с++2015 на 2017 и на оборот , но сейчас это не помогает , железо , драйвера , видюха и т.д полностью обновлены , все свежее , использую виндовс 10 X64 полная активированная версия , да , согласен , в инете много путей решения этой ошибки , но если сейчас накасячу , то будет легче выкинуть ноут на свалку , так же хочу знать прямую причину ошибки , дабы знать как решить , сама ошибка не дает нужных или направляемых сведений на саму причину , в общем нуждаюсь в помощи .
На данный момент не могу запустить приложение эпик гейм , эта ошибка мне не понятна , так же возникает при запуске старых игр например Crysis 2 или Mass Efect 2 .

Эта цепочка заблокирована. Вы можете просмотреть вопрос или оставить свой голос, если сведения окажутся полезными, но вы не можете написать ответ в этой цепочке.

Причины возникновения

Ошибки данного типа свидетельствуют о проблемах программного обеспечения. В основном это связано с повреждениями файлов запускаемых приложений или файлами библиотек, а также ограничениями непонятной природы. Последние берут прямое участие в исполнении алгоритма запуска. Но бывают и другие не связанные напрямую причины. Все возможные причины укладываются в следующий список:

  • Неполадки совместимости;
  • Ограниченный доступ к запуску, приложение требует исключительных полномочий;
  • Повреждения файлов программы или игры при установке, прерванная установка;
  • Ограничения антивируса на запуск приложения;
  • Повреждения файлов библиотек;
  • Повреждения файлов драйверов;

В зависимости от причины, которая приводит к сбою, применяется определенный метод решения проблемы. Часто возникает данная ошибка при запуске приложения. Например, часто мешает запуску itunes .

Каждый вариант, исправляющий ошибку, представлен списком от простых методов к сложным, и зависит от причины возникновения проблемы. Инструкции для удобства расположены сразу же, в описании метода решения. Так, как устранить ошибку?

Метод 1

Проблемы совместимости приложения вызваны конфликтом между операционной системой пользователя и запускаемым приложением, когда программа или игра создана для одной операционной системы, а устанавливается на другую. Например, игра предназначена для Windows XP, но установка и запуск производится на Виндовс 7. Тогда идет речь о причине, связанной с неполадками совместимости.

Совместимость версий ОС

Метод 2

Ограниченный доступ и необходимость исключительных полномочий администратора приложением может проявляться по-разному, в том числе и данной ошибкой. Пробуйте запустить приложение от имени администратора. Для этого: правый клик на том же файле - строка “запуск от имени администратора” - подтвердить запрос на выполнение.

Запуск от имени администатора

Метод 3 (самый распространенный)

Для решения нужно установить/обновить отсутствующие библиотеки. Хочется отметить, что нужно устанавливать не самую последнюю версию, а все. Например библиотека Visual C++, должна быть установлена от 2005 версии до 2015. (Более подробнее на самой странницы с библиотекой). Также, обратите внимания, что библиотеки могут уже быть установленными, но работают не правильно из-за отсутствующих или поврежденных файлов. В таком случаи, рекомендуем удалить все версии через "Программы и компоненты", и установить всё снова.

Программы и компоненты

Метод 3 стоит использовать, если возникла ошибка в игре Teamspeak 3, – это рекомендация производителя по исправлению. В этом случае также можно попробовать установить другую версию приложения, например, не 64х-, а 32х-разрядную.

Метод 4

При неправильной, прерванной установке приложения следует удалить его и запустить процесс заново. Если не помогло, найти другой источник установщика, ибо возможно, что текущий содержит ошибки и, как следствие этого, возникают ошибки при запуске.

Метод 5

Антивирусы - вещь хорошая и полезная, но изредка они могут принимать обход взломщиками ограничений производителя на использование приложений, как вирус. Поэтому, запуская пиратские копии, могут проявляться ошибки без предупреждений о вирусной атаке. Стоит экспериментировать с отключением экранов антивируса на время запуска. Плюс ко всему, антивирусы работают по неизвестным алгоритмам и могут препятствовать запуску пиратских копий программ.

Метод 6

Обновление драйверов

Повреждения файлов драйверов приводят к подобным ошибкам. Отдельное внимание уделить ПО на видеокарту. Пробуйте обновить драйвера на сайте производителя. Если не помогло, удалите драйвер и установите его “чистым” способом. Для этого нужно предварительно скачать драйвера на Nvidia или ATI Radeon, в зависимости от производителя и модели видеокарты.

Методы решения ошибки 0xc000007b

Хорошо, мы с вами рассмотрели, что собой представляет ошибка 0xc000007b, а также при каких обстоятельствах она может появляться на компьютерах пользователей под управление Windows различных версий. Давайте теперь перейдем к методам, которые вы можете применять при столкновении с данной проблемой. Начнем с самого простого.

Метод №1 Запуск от имени Администратора

Итак, запустить программу от имени Администратора достаточно просто, и мы покажем вам, как это сделать. Для начала вам потребуется перейти в папку, в которую была установлена программа. Затем найдите в этой папке исполнительный файл(расширение .exe). Нажмите на него правой кнопкой мыши и выберите из контекстного меню пункт «Запустить от имени Администратора».

Если вы таким образом смогли обойти ошибку 0xc000007b, то просто запускайте приложение от Администратора и проблем не возникнет. Чтобы постоянно не выбирать из контекстного меню опцию, вы можете нажать правой кнопкой мыши на исполнительный файл, перейти в «Свойства→Совместимость» и поставить галочку напротив опции «Запускать программу от имени Администратора».

Метод №2 Установка необходимых библиотек

Как мы ранее указывали, ошибка 0xc000007b могла появиться в том случае, если в вашей системе не установлены необходимые библиотеки для запуска программы. Практически для каждой программы(в особенности для игр) необходим набор библиотек определенного программного обеспечения.

Чтобы вы не блуждали в поисках пакетов установки данных библиотек, вот вам список всех установщиков:

Загрузите все эти установщики на ваш компьютер, установите библиотеки в операционную систему, а затем попытайтесь произвести запуск нужной вам программы. Зачастую, многие пользователи избавляются от ошибки 0xc000007b именно таким образом.

Метод №3 Обновление драйвера графического ускорителя

Возможно, ваш теперешний драйвер для видеокарты работает не так, как было задумано. Порой, драйвер начинает работать совершенно некорректно, создавая в системе тем самым огромное количество проблем. Ошибка 0xc000007b может быть одной из таких проблем. Также возможно, что запускаемому приложению необходим драйвер новой версии.

Пройдите на официальный сайт разработчика графического чипа и загрузите на компьютер установщик самой последней версии драйвера. Как мы с вами все знаем, главными игроками на рынке видеокарт являются компании Nvidia и AMD, а также компания Intel, которая поддерживает интегрированные решения Intel HD. Воспользуйтесь следующими ссылка и загрузите установщики драйверов:

Загрузите нужные вам пакеты драйверов, установите их(обязательно воспользуйтесь Чистой установкой), а затем попытайтесь запустить программу, при запуске которой проявлялась ошибка 0xc000007b.

Метод №4 Переустановка запускаемого приложения

Знайте, что ошибка 0xc000007b также может возникать в тех случаях, когда файлы самого приложения повреждены и не могут корректно взаимодействовать с системой, вследствие чего и возникает проблема. Например, файлы приложения могли быть повреждены во время его установки или же каким-то образом уже в системе. Мы рекомендуем вам попробовать переустановить приложение(или игру), особенно если оно довольно малых размеров. Переустановите приложение, а затем попытайтесь запустить его, чтобы проверить наличие ошибки 0xc000007b.

Метод №5 Сканирование и восстановление системных файлов

Нажмите правой кнопкой мыши на Пуск и выберите «Командная строка(администратор)». Далее впишите в нее команду sfc /scannow и нажмите Enter. Начнется процесс проверки системных файлов. Если будут найдены повреждения, утилита SFC устранит их, если сможет. Как только закончится операция по восстановлению файлов, запустите приложение и проверьте, появится ли ошибка 0xc000007b.

Метод №6 Использование Dependency Walker

Итак, загрузите Dependency Walker с официального сайта разработчиков, что, кстати говоря, можно сделать совершенно бесплатно. По сути, вам не придется устанавливать Dependency Walker, так как вы можете начать работать в нем попросту запустив скачанный файл.

Итак, идея этого метода состоит в том, что ваша программа использует при своей работе динамические библиотеки 64-битной разрядности. Если она по какой-то причине стала использовать библиотеку 32-битной разрядности, то как раз это и может вызывать ошибку 0xc000007b. Сейчас мы будем искать эту библиотеку с помощью Dependency Walker.

Откройте Dependency Walker. Нажмите на View→Full paths, чтобы показать в программе полный путь к библиотекам в системам. Далее нажмите File→Open и выберите исполнительный файл вашей программы(может высветиться диалоговое окно, но закройте его). Обратите свое внимание на нижнюю часть окна Dependency Walker со столбцом Module.

Проскрольте нижнюю часть до столбца CPU и проверьте, присутствует ли в списке динамические библиотеки разрядности x86. Если вы все же нашли такую, то, поздравляем, вы нашли виновника ошибки 0xc000007b. Теперь вам нужно только найти в Интернете эту библиотеку, но только 64-битной разрядности, а затем поместить ее в директорию C:\Windows\system32 и в папку с программой.

Метод №7 Восстановление системы

Осуществить это можно с помощью простой точки восстановления. Выполните Win+S→Панель управления→Восстановление→Запуск восстановления системы. Выберите ту точку сохранения, в которой ваша система не испытывала каких-то проблем с ошибкой 0xc000007b, после чего запустите восстановление системы.

Метод №8 Переустановка Windows

Читайте также: